Job Overview:
An immigration law firm is seeking an Associate Attorney to join its Riverside office. The firm has 15 years of experience in providing quality legal services to immigrant communities worldwide. The ideal candidate will be dedicated to advocating for immigrants' rights and possess strong organizational and client relationship management skills. This position requires representing foreign nationals in immigration hearings, conducting client consultations, and providing strategic legal counsel. The firm is looking for an individual who is passionate about the immigrant community, upholds client rights, and is committed to delivering the best immigration strategies.

Location:

  • Riverside, CA

Duties:

  • Meet with clients in the office, court, and detention facilities to discuss immigration options and application strategies.
  • Assist Guatemalan nationals at the Consulate of Guatemala in San Bernardino or at Consulate events.
  • Collect retainers from clients and execute contracts specifying the parameters of the working relationship.
  • Conduct legal research by reviewing statements, declarations, and evidence, and analyzing laws and regulations.
  • Plan and present legal arguments in immigration court and during interviews on behalf of clients.
  • Maintain strong client relationships, including frequent communication and explanation of complex legal proceedings.
  • Attend immigration court hearings, file visa applications at USCIS offices, and other locations.
  • Prioritize casework and delegate tasks to supporting staff.
  • Track important deadlines for case filings and immigration services.
  • Plan, draft, and execute legal arguments related to immigration cases.
  • Review and sign immigration applications for both affirmative and defensive immigration strategies.
